Introduction and Background

Bali, the "Island of the Gods," is a prime destination known for its breathtaking beaches, lush landscapes, and vibrant culture. However, beneath this natural beauty lies complex geographies that pose significant challenges when it comes to infrastructure development. Owners and developers often face common problems such as inaccurate terrain data, inadequate site assessments, and poor planning, which can lead to costly delays, safety hazards, and suboptimal project outcomes.

Common Problems in Infrastructure Planning

1. **Inaccurate Terrain Data**: Inaccurate or outdated topographic maps can result in misaligned construction projects, leading to significant rework and increased costs. 2. **Lack of Site Assessments**: Without thorough site assessments, developers may overlook critical factors such as soil composition, water table levels, and potential geological hazards, increasing the risk of project failures. 3. **Poor Planning and Design**: Inadequate planning can result in suboptimal designs that do not consider local conditions, leading to inefficient use of resources and potential environmental impacts. These issues are not unique to Bali; they are prevalent across many regions where complex terrains necessitate precise data for successful infrastructure projects. However, in a place like Bali, these challenges are further compounded by the diverse and often rugged topography, making accurate terrain modeling crucial.

The Risks and Consequences of Ignoring Accurate Terrain Modeling

Real Engineering Facts and Case Studies

Ignoring accurate terrain modeling can have severe consequences that extend beyond financial losses. Let's delve into some real engineering facts and case studies to illustrate these risks. #### Financial Implications - **Cost Overruns**: Inaccurate data often leads to cost overruns due to the need for additional surveys, design modifications, and rework. - **Budget Constraints**: Poor planning can result in projects exceeding their budget limits, leaving developers with financial strain and potential legal issues. #### Safety Hazards - **Structural Failures**: Inadequate site assessments can lead to structural failures. For example, a poorly designed structure on a steep slope may collapse during heavy rainfall. - **Landslides and Soil Erosion**: Poor understanding of soil composition and water table levels can result in landslides or accelerated soil erosion, posing significant safety risks. #### Environmental Impact - **Pollution and Ecological Damage**: Improper infrastructure development can lead to pollution of nearby water sources and damage to local ecosystems. - **Resource Depletion**: Inadequate planning may result in the unnecessary depletion of natural resources such as groundwater, leading to long-term environmental degradation.
